Leahy is the author of Novitas Mundi: Perception of the History of Being, Foundation: Matter the Body Itself, and Faith and Philosophy: The Historical Impact. He is formerly Research Consultant to the Skin Sciences Institute, Children's Hospital Research Foundation, University of Cincinnati. He was tenured in Classics and has taught Religious Studies at New York University, and for four years prior to founding The New York Philosophy Corporation was Distinguished Visiting Professor of Philosophy at Loyola College in Maryland. In his published works Leahy traces the essential history of thought from the ancients through the medieval period into modern times. His constructive work is the articulation for the first time of an essentially new form of thought. The essence of this new way of thinking is to be completely beyond the absolute self-consciousness of modernity.
